Laser Machine Operator

About Us

Titan Products specializes in the design and manufacturing of foundation repair solutions for residential and commercial structures. We are skilled in both custom fabrication projects and high-volume manufacturing. Our success comes from our commitment to delivering quality products, exceptional service, and continued support to our nationwide customer base.

Titan Products is looking to add an experienced and enthusiastic individual to our team. As a Laser Machine Operator, you will operate and monitor CNC laser cutting equipment to produce high-quality steel components that meet production, dimensional, and quality standards.

What You'll Do:

  • Operate and monitor CNC laser cutting equipment to produce parts according to work orders, drawings, cut sheets, and production schedules.
  • Load and unload steel sheets, finished parts, and materials using forklifts, overhead cranes, or other material-handling equipment.
  • Review work orders, part drawings, nesting layouts, and cut sheets to verify material type, thickness, dimensions, quantities, and program selection.
  • Set up and prepare the laser for production, including selecting appropriate programs, nozzles, assist gases, and machine parameters as required.
  • Monitor machine operation and make basic adjustments to cutting parameters, focus, gas pressure, feed rates, or other settings to maintain cut quality and productivity.
  • Inspect finished parts for dimensional accuracy, edge quality, dross, incomplete cuts, excessive burrs, and overall workmanship.
  • Use measuring tools such as tape measures, calipers, and other inspection equipment to verify parts meet specifications.
  • Perform routine machine cleaning and preventive maintenance, including inspection and replacement of nozzles, lenses, protective glass, and other consumable components as required.
  • Monitor assist gas, machine alarms, cutting conditions, and consumable life to help prevent downtime and maintain consistent production.
  • Troubleshoot basic machine, program, or cut-quality issues and notify maintenance or supervisors when additional support is required.
  • Remove, sort, identify, and stage finished parts for downstream manufacturing operations.
  • Accurately complete required production, inspection, scrap, and other documentation.
  • Maintain a clean, organized, and safe work area.
  • Follow all company safety procedures, including proper PPE, material handling, laser safety, and equipment-operation requirements.
  • Work closely with supervisors, maintenance, engineering, and other team members to meet production, quality, and delivery goals.
